Description
1、ISO 15552 (formerly ISO 6431) standard cylinder
2、Profiled bidirectional sealing structure for piston with compact dimensions and integrated oil reservoir;
3、Cross-shaped aluminum tubing design eliminates tie rods, enhancing corrosion resistance. External sensor mounting grooves enable quick and convenient installation;
4、Smooth cushioning adjustment mechanism;
5、Available in multiple configurations with compatible mounting accessories;
6、High-temperature resistant sealing materials support operating range of 0–150°C.

AirTAC SAID32X125S Dual Axis Cylinder Specifications

  • Model: SAID32X125S
  • Type: Double rod compact cylinder (ISO 6432 compliant)
  • Bore size: Ø32 mm (±0.1mm tolerance)
  • Stroke: 125 mm (customizable 25-300mm)
  • Operating pressure: 0.1-0.9 MPa (1-9 bar)
  • Cushioning: Adjustable rubber buffers (both ends)
  • Piston rod diameter: Ø12 mm (chrome-plated steel)
  • Port size: Rc1/8 (NPT1/8 optional)
  • Ambient temperature: -20℃ to +80℃
  • Maximum speed: 500 mm/s (with cushioning)
  • Lubrication: Non-lube (oil mist lubrication optional)
  • Weight: 1.7 kg (±3%)
  • Dimensions:
    • Total length: 217 mm (stroke 125 + 92mm base)
    • Body width: 50 mm (mounting surface to surface)
    • Height with rods: 74 mm (including both rod ends)
  • Mounting: Front flange (MF1) / Foot mounting (MA3)
  • Material:
    • Cylinder tube: Aluminum alloy (hard anodized)
    • End caps: Extruded aluminum
    • Rod cover: Stainless steel bellows (optional)
  • Accessories: Magnetic piston (D-M9N), rod lock kit (SAILK)

Precision dual-rod cylinder featuring anti-rotation design with twin guide rods, ideal for applications requiring rigid lateral stability. The through-rod configuration ensures symmetrical force distribution and position repeatability (±0.2mm). Integrated shock absorbers reduce end-impact noise to <70dB(A). Optional IP67-rated versions available for washdown environments.

Typical Applications:
  • PCB drilling machine Z-axis positioning
  • Glass panel vacuum lifting systems
  • Pharmaceutical blister packaging sealing
  • Automated optical inspection (AOI) stages
  • Textile cutting machine blade control
Installation guidelines:
1. Align cylinder axis within 0.2mm/m parallel tolerance
2. Use flexible couplings for rod-end connections
3. For vertical mounting, install speed controller in lower port
4. Apply silicone grease (ASG-15E) to rod surfaces monthly
